给妹子讲python-S01E09文件操作小意思
前面几集里,我们详细介绍了python字符串以及编解码的有关内容,这些内容实质上也是文件操作的基础。今天这一集,我们就正好来说说文件操作。
先预热一下,看一个利用open函数打开文件的简单例子:
myfile = open('myfile.txt','w') myfile = open('myfile.txt','r')
【妹子说】文件读写应该有很多种模式,比如只读、可读可写等等,应该如何实现?
我们可以看出,利用内置函数open进行文件操作时,第一个参数是文件名,第二个参数是处理模式。典型的使用模式参数有:r为以只读模式打开文件,w为输出模式打开文件,a代表在文件尾部追加内容而打开文件,模式字符串尾部加上b可以进行二进制数据处理。
内置open函数会创建一个python文件对象,作为文件操作的接口。
我们需要牢记一点:文件的内容是字符串。

低调大师中文资讯倾力打造互联网数据资讯、行业资源、电子商务、移动互联网、网络营销平台。
持续更新报道IT业界、互联网、市场资讯、驱动更新,是最及时权威的产业资讯及硬件资讯报道平台。
转载内容版权归作者及来源网站所有,本站原创内容转载请注明来源。
- 上一篇
有人向我反馈了一个bug
我是一个前端开发者,但我想这个故事对任何开发者都会引起共鸣的 有人向你反馈了一个 bug。 “26 楼会议室的灯亮着。它需要被熄灭。”bug 的备注里写道“你应该能在 5 分钟内搞定,只要按一下开关就好了。“ 你去了 26 楼的会议室。灯的确亮着,但房间里没有灯的开关。 所以,你准备安装一个。但设计师说,它会破坏房间的美感。另外,墙壁是混凝土。你需要合适的工具才能安装开关。但是,没有人会批准购买这些工具。如果没有合适的工具,安装开关将需要两天。他们希望你现在就能把灯关上,因为他们害怕 CEO 可能心血来潮决定去 26 楼逛逛,并恰好路过了会议室,问为什么灯是亮着的。 现在你不断地收到邮件,询问为什么会议室的灯还是亮着的。现在你不得不群发一封邮件说明情况,几人开始了一个恐慌的电子邮件链。 你知道,如果你期待着问题能够被邮件讨论解决(而不实际
- 下一篇
Luban的坑
安卓较出名的图片压缩框架luban,implementation 'top.zibin:Luban:1.1.8'; Github地址:https://github.com/Curzibn/Luban 项目在发动态要模仿微信发朋友圈,要用到图片压缩:用到luban时,一开始用的版本是1.0.8,该版本在压缩后容易出现文件没有文件名,后台PHP用的TP框架中,要求传入的是后缀名为{jpg,jpeg,png,gif}的集合,多次上传出错,进行了多个方面的log后,才发现原来是压缩后没有后缀名,导致上传到后台会无法识别而上传失败。 多方查证,luban自1.0.9版本后修复了无后缀名的问题,我真是“幸运”。特此记录下。
相关文章
文章评论
共有0条评论来说两句吧...
文章二维码
点击排行
推荐阅读
最新文章
- Docker使用Oracle官方镜像安装(12C,18C,19C)
- Eclipse初始化配置,告别卡顿、闪退、编译时间过长
- SpringBoot2更换Tomcat为Jetty,小型站点的福音
- CentOS8编译安装MySQL8.0.19
- SpringBoot2整合Thymeleaf,官方推荐html解决方案
- Hadoop3单机部署,实现最简伪集群
- Springboot2将连接池hikari替换为druid,体验最强大的数据库连接池
- CentOS7设置SWAP分区,小内存服务器的救世主
- SpringBoot2全家桶,快速入门学习开发网站教程
- SpringBoot2编写第一个Controller,响应你的http请求并返回结果